They are asking thee concerning the Spirit. Say: The Spirit is by command of my Lord, and of knowledge ye have been vouchsafed but little. 85 And if We willed We could surely take away that which We have revealed to you by inspiration (i.e. this Quran). Then you would find no protector for you against Us in that respect. 86 (Whatever you have received) is nothing but grace from your Lord. Indeed His favour to you is great. 87 Say: "If the mankind and the jinns were together to produce the like of this Quran, they could not produce the like thereof, even if they helped one another." 88 And We have explained to man, in this Qur'an, every kind of similitude: yet the greater part of men refuse (to receive it) except with ingratitude! 89 They said: "We shall not accept your Message until you cause a spring to gush forth for us from the earth; 90 or, until you own a garden of palms and vines and cause rivers to gush forth with abundant water in them; 91 or till thou makest heaven to fall, as thou assertest, on us in fragments, or thou bringest God and the angels as a surety, 92 Or there be for thee a house of gold or thou mountest to the heaven, and we will by no means believe in thy mounting even until thou causest a book to be sent down to us, which we may read. Say thou: hallowed be my Lord! I am naught but a human being sent as an apostle. 93
